Tuesday, 19 July – Friday, 22 July / 9:00 – 10:30 AM, for children 6 – 10 years of age. Coordinated by Kirsten Lowe.

When Pastor Crookshank mentioned that I could coordinate the Backyard Bible Club (BBC) my first thought was, “Aaaah—coordinator, that sounds scary!” Truthfully, I’m not sure the feeling ever fully left me. Even though it was a slightly daunting task I had such marvelous volunteers who encouraged me along the way, and the Lord orchestrated everything better than I could have imagined.

Each day BBC began with singing, lead by Mrs. Lisa Pizana. Then there was a Bible lesson (the week’s theme was “The Call of God”), which I taught. Next, Mrs. Christine Nerney creatively taught a memory verse. Game time followed with teens Zach Lowe and Matt Pizana. The kids really seemed to enjoy the time to release their pent-up energy. Then everyone cooled down while we listened to a story with Mr. Loren Land and his puppet friends. We concluded with a few more songs.

It was such an awesome blessing to me to be able to teach the children about the call of God. For some of the children, this was their first time hearing about Jesus’ love and the home they can have in heaven. It was an honor for me to be able to share the Good News of the Gospel with them.
